The
RD-5G30-LW (airMAX 5 GHz 30 dBi RocketDish LW) is a
noise-rejecting 5 GHz dish antenna engineered specifically for co-location deployments where multiple radios operate on the same tower or structure and mutual interference is a concern — a common challenge across East African WISP towers and ISP base station sites. The key differentiator is the
extended dish reflector depth of 386 mm versus the standard 304 mm — the deeper reflector geometry spatially filters out interference from adjacent co-located radios, delivering cleaner signal performance and better link stability. Measuring
650 × 650 × 386 mm (25.6 × 25.6 × 15.2") and weighing
7.4 kg (16.31 lb), the RD-5G30-LW ships with
universal pole mount, Rocket bracket, and weatherproof RF connectors included.
Wind survivability of 200 km/h (125 mph) with 790 N wind loading ensures structural reliability in exposed tower environments.
The
RD-5G30-LW delivers
30 dBi gain across 5.1–5.9 GHz with a
5.8° HPOL and VPOL beamwidth (3 dB) for focused, long-range PtP link coverage.
35 dB minimum cross-pol isolation and 1.6:1 maximum VSWR with
dual-linear polarization ensure efficient, high-quality RF performance. The
30 dB front-to-back ratio minimises interference pickup from behind the antenna.
Additional specifications:
- ETSI Specification: EN 302 326 DN2
- Wind loading: 790 N at 200 km/h (178 lbf at 125 mph)
- Compatible with Rocket Prism 5AC and Wave MLO5
- Fully NDAA compliant
